What severe weather threats are currently impacting millions of Americans and how will conditions change over the weekend?
The United States is facing a complex multi-threat weather system affecting 35 million people under winter weather alerts. California continues dealing with lingering showers and Sierra Nevada snowfall, while mudslide risks persist in previously fire-damaged areas. The most significant concern is an intensifying system moving across the Plains toward the Northeast. This weekend system poses multiple hazards: heavy snow and ice accumulation of 4-6 inches (up to a foot in some areas) across New England and the Great Lakes, with dangerous quarter-inch ice accumulation possible. The southern portion of the storm brings severe thunderstorm threats including flooding and tornadoes. The multi-day event will impact travel significantly through Sunday evening. Officials emphasize this isn't just a Saturday event but will extend through Sunday, creating challenging conditions for both weekend travel and outdoor activities, requiring continued vigilance and safety precautions.
